Rollercoaster crash injures five people in Vienna.
A rollercoaster derailed at the Prater amusement park in Vienna. Five people were injured in the accident. Authorities are investigating the cause.
The rollercoaster crash happened at the Wurstelprater, a well-known park in Vienna. Two women were transported to a hospital for treatment. Three other people received immediate medical care at the scene. The crash was caused by an error made by the driver. This incident is now under investigation to determine the exact circumstances.
